React Native 作为一款流行的跨平台移动应用开发框架,其性能优化一直是开发者关注的重点。以下是一些关于 React Native 性能优化的教程,帮助您提升应用的性能。
1. 基础性能优化
1.1 减少渲染次数
- 使用
React.memo
或React.PureComponent
来避免不必要的渲染。 - 使用
shouldComponentUpdate
在类组件中手动控制渲染。
1.2 使用懒加载
- 对于大型的图片或组件,可以使用懒加载技术,减少初次加载时间。
2. 高级性能优化
2.1 使用 Native 组件
- 在性能要求较高的场景,可以使用 Native 组件来替代 React 组件,提升性能。
2.2 使用 Web Workers
- 对于一些耗时的操作,可以使用 Web Workers 在后台线程中执行,避免阻塞主线程。
3. 性能调试工具
- 使用 React Developer Tools 进行性能调试。
- 使用 React Native 的 Profiler 进行性能分析。
4. 扩展阅读
想要了解更多关于 React Native 性能优化的内容,可以阅读以下教程:
希望这些教程能帮助您提升 React Native 应用的性能。😊